Bouquet , Colonel Henry:Negotiating Peace with Native

This print shows Colonel Henry Bouquet, an English officer, negotiating peace with a coalition of Delaware, Seneca and Shawnee tribes during Pontiac's Rebellion in 1764. The negotiations took place along the Muskingum River in the Ohio Country. [»]
